Mombu the Php Forum sponsored links

Go Back   Mombu the Php Forum > Php > #35398 : php's exec() requires a shell
User Name
Password
REGISTER NOW! Mark Forums Read

sponsored links


Reply
 
1 10th June 21:43
php-bugs@lists.php.net (szo at szo dot
External User
 
Posts: 1
Default #35398 : php's exec() requires a shell



From: szo at szo dot hu
Operating system: all
PHP version: 5.1.0
PHP Bug Type: Unknown/Other Function
Bug description: php's exec() requires a shell

Description:
------------
I use php in a chroot()-et environment, and I can't use exec() unless I
provide a shell in the chroot as well, which lowers it's security a bit.
The exec() requires a shell because it's implemented using popen(). I
think it should be possible to aboid popen and use dup() instead.


--
Edit bug report at http://bugs.php.net/?id=35398&edit=1
--
Try a CVS snapshot (php4): http://bugs.php.net/fix.php?id=35398&r=trysnapshot4
Try a CVS snapshot (php5.0): http://bugs.php.net/fix.php?id=35398&r=trysnapshot50
Try a CVS snapshot (php5.1): http://bugs.php.net/fix.php?id=35398&r=trysnapshot51
Fixed in CVS: http://bugs.php.net/fix.php?id=35398&r=fixedcvs
Fixed in release: http://bugs.php.net/fix.php?id=35398&r=alreadyfixed
Need backtrace: http://bugs.php.net/fix.php?id=35398&r=needtrace
Need Reproduce Script: http://bugs.php.net/fix.php?id=35398&r=needscript
Try newer version: http://bugs.php.net/fix.php?id=35398&r=oldversion
Not developer issue: http://bugs.php.net/fix.php?id=35398&r=support
Expected behavior: http://bugs.php.net/fix.php?id=35398&r=notwrong
Not enough info: http://bugs.php.net/fix.php?id=35398&r=notenoughinfo
Submitted twice: http://bugs.php.net/fix.php?id=35398&r=submittedtwice
register_globals: http://bugs.php.net/fix.php?id=35398&r=globals
PHP 3 support discontinued: http://bugs.php.net/fix.php?id=35398&r=php3
Daylight Savings: http://bugs.php.net/fix.php?id=35398&r=dst
IIS Stability: http://bugs.php.net/fix.php?id=35398&r=isapi
Install GNU Sed: http://bugs.php.net/fix.php?id=35398&r=gnused
Floating point limitations: http://bugs.php.net/fix.php?id=35398&r=float
No Zend Extensions: http://bugs.php.net/fix.php?id=35398&r=nozend
MySQL Configuration Error: http://bugs.php.net/fix.php?id=35398&r=mysqlcfg
  Reply With Quote


  sponsored links


Reply


Thread Tools
Display Modes




Copyright © 2006 SmartyDevil.com - Dies Mies Jeschet Boenedoesef Douvema Enitemaus -
666